I was thinking of redoing my suspension - car has 90k miles on it and it's starting to drive rough (NYC potholes don't help). Does anyone know the OEM suspension setup on these cars? I'm not looking to spend a lot of money on the suspension - I'm just looking to replace the OEM with either OEM parts or slightly better. Does anyone have recommendations? I don't know much about suspension setups, but I know if I purchase parts separately online I could have someone install them for me for much less (don't need to pay overhead prices on parts through someone else). I don't care about lowering the car either - stock height is fine with me (I use it to carry equipment and for work). Thanks in advance.

KYB Excel-G/GR2 shocks & struts are great OEM replacements. Stock springs should be fine for now. Might be worth it to check your LCA bushings as well, I know mine are pretty toast after 170k kms.

 

Also double check that the shop you take it to will install parts you bring in yourself. I've ran into a few that refuse to install parts that aren't purchased directly from them.

You might want to consider warranty. The shop I use will install parts I bring in, but they will warranty parts they sell. That fact saved me some bucks when they found a noise I had was caused by a brake pad they installed that was manufactured a little out of spec.

 

Also, when buying online it pays to buy from a reputable seller. There are a lot of fakes out there.

Go see what Sears can do for you. They put on OEM replacement shocks give you a warranty and send you on your way.

 

Most of us here are a little more picky. The recommended Koni and Epic spring set up is about $1200 by the time its all done with a install and alignment and new mounts.
